Veera Maruthi Temple, Karkala Overview

Located opposite to Shri Venkatramana Temple, Veer Maruthi Temple was originally constructed in year 1539 and renovated in year 1972. Dedicated to Lord Hanuman, the temple houses a huge statue of Lord towering over 15 feet.

It is believed that the statue was uncovered from beneath the grounds of Anekere near Karkala. The statue is quite different from the usual with left hand placed on the hip while right hand pointing towards sky, legs in walking motion, eyes with angry expression and hair waiving in the air. It is also said that Tipu Sultan was an ardent devotee and had offered a silver ornament which can still be seen around the neck of statue. An annual recital of Sri Ram jai ram Jai Jai Ram is recited in the month of December.
